SIEMENS MPSA93 technical specifications, attributes, parameters and parts with similar specifications to SIEMENS MPSA93.
- Lifecycle StatusOBSOLETE (Last Updated: 1 week ago)
- MountThrough Hole
- Mounting TypeThrough Hole
- Package / CaseTO-226-3, TO-92-3 (TO-226AA)
- Number of Pins3
- Supplier Device PackageTO-92-3
- Weight201mg
- Operating Temperature-55°C~150°C TJ
- PackagingBulk
- Published2008
- Part StatusObsolete
- Moisture Sensitivity Level (MSL)1 (Unlimited)
- Max Operating Temperature150°C
- Min Operating Temperature-55°C
- Voltage - Rated DC-200V
- Max Power Dissipation625mW
- Current Rating-500mA
- Frequency50MHz
- Base Part NumberMPSA93
- Number of Elements1
- PolarityPNP
- Element ConfigurationSingle
- Power Dissipation625mW
- Power - Max625mW
- Gain Bandwidth Product50MHz
- Transistor TypePNP
- Collector Emitter Voltage (VCEO)200V
- Max Collector Current500mA
- DC Current Gain (hFE) (Min) @ Ic, Vce25 @ 30mA 10V
- Current - Collector Cutoff (Max)250nA ICBO
- Vce Saturation (Max) @ Ib, Ic400mV @ 2mA, 20mA
- Collector Emitter Breakdown Voltage200V
- Voltage - Collector Emitter Breakdown (Max)200V
- Current - Collector (Ic) (Max)500mA
- Collector Emitter Saturation Voltage-500mV
- Max Breakdown Voltage200V
- Frequency - Transition50MHz
- Collector Base Voltage (VCBO)200V
- Emitter Base Voltage (VEBO)5V
- hFE Min25
- RoHS StatusNon-RoHS Compliant
- Lead FreeLead Free
